A Crown of Laughter and Love Beneath the Stars

Once upon a time in the enchanted land of Eldoria, where magical creatures roamed freely and the skies shimmered with the hues of twilight, a most peculiar event was about to unfold. In the bustling village of Brightwood, known for its annual Moonlit Festival, preparations were underway for the coming celebration. This festival was not only famous for its vibrant lanterns and enchanting music but also for the Royal Jester's Crown—a magical artifact said to grant its wearer the ability to make even the most stoic of faces crack a smile.
Among the villagers was a young woman named Elara, a talented baker with a penchant for creating exquisite pastries. With this year’s festival approaching, she was determined to win the coveted Crown. Not for the power it bestowed, but for the chance to bring joy to her fellow villagers who often faced the woes of everyday life. Elara’s heart was filled with a deep love for her community, and she dreamed of a world where laughter reigned supreme.
However, there was one obstacle in her path: the Crown was traditionally won by the best jesters in the land, who had competed for centuries. Among them was the infamous Rook, a jester whose laughter was as sharp as his tongue. Rook had a reputation for being the funniest man in the realm but had an equally notable disdain for any form of affection, believing it would make him soft. Despite his stoic exterior, there was something about Rook that intrigued Elara; his blue eyes sparkled with mischief, and beneath his jest, she sensed a vulnerability longing for connection.
As the festival approached, Elara hatched a plan. She decided to bake a feast of pastries for Rook, hoping that through the power of her creations, she might coax him into teaching her the art of jesting. After all, how could one win the Crown without learning from the best? So, she gathered her ingredients and set to work. She crafted delicate lemon tarts, spiced ginger cookies, and fluffy raspberry soufflés, all infused with the essence of joy and hope.
The next morning, she set off to find Rook, her heart pounding with a mix of excitement and nerves. She found him in the town square, dazzling the crowd with his antics, juggling flaming torches and making exaggerated faces that sent everyone into fits of laughter. With a deep breath, she approached him.
“Excuse me, Sir Jester,” she called out, her voice barely rising above the noise of the crowd. Rook paused mid-juggle and turned his gaze toward her, an eyebrow raised.
“What can I do for you, fair maiden?” He grinned, his expression relatable yet teasing.
“I’ve brought you these,” she said, holding out a platter of her finest pastries. “I was hoping you could help me learn to tell jokes, so I might win the Royal Jester's Crown.”
Rook glanced at the pastries, then back at her. “You’re serious? You think a few little pastries can persuade the greatest jester in all of Eldoria to part with his secrets?”
Elara nodded, her determination shining through. “I believe laughter and delicious food go hand in hand. Share your knowledge with me, and I promise to bake you a new treat every day.”
Rook considered her proposition, a spark of interest igniting in his eyes. “Very well,” he said with a chuckle, “but I warn you, my lessons come with plenty of humiliation!” And thus began their unusual partnership.
Every day, Elara and Rook met at dawn. Rook would teach her jokes, often at his own expense, as he demonstrated the art of comedic timing and the importance of being prepared for failure. Elara would practice, sometimes failing spectacularly, causing Rook to laugh until he nearly cried. In turn, Elara would create a new pastry for him, filling his days with sweet bites of happiness.
As the days turned into weeks, something unexpected blossomed between them. Laughter turned into genuine friendship, and friendship blossomed into budding romance. Elara found herself captivated by Rook’s charm, while Rook slowly let his guard down, discovering the warmth of companionship he thought was long lost to him.
On the eve of the Moonlit Festival, a challenge was announced. The competition would include a final showdown: a joke-telling duel. Elara felt the weight of anticipation and nervousness pressing on her. Rook, sensing her anxiety, placed a reassuring hand on her shoulder. “Listen, Elara, the Crown might be remarkable, but what we’ve built together is far more precious. Just be yourself.”
With a heart full of gratitude, Elara nodded. She realized that it wasn’t the Crown that mattered, but the joy they had created together. They would enter the competition not merely as rivals for a prize, but as partners in a comedic adventure.
The festival night arrived, and the village square was alive with merriment, lit by the glow of countless lanterns. Elara and Rook took the stage, their hearts racing with excitement as the crowd cheered them on. One by one, jesters stepped forward, delivering their best routines. Rook went first, and he dazzled everyone with his sharp wit and impeccable timing, easily winning rounds with his playful jabs and clever one-liners.
As Elara’s turn approached, nerves twisted in her stomach. But remembering Rook’s words, she took a deep breath, and as she stepped forward, she spoke from the heart. Her jokes were quirky, filled with warmth and laughter, and she infused them with references to her pastries, creating a delightful blend of comedy and culinary charm. The audience erupted with laughter, and she could see Rook beaming with pride.
After a relentless back-and-forth of jokes, the judges finally revealed the winner. To everyone’s shock, they named Elara as the new Royal Jester, a title she had never expected to achieve. Rook, while surprised, wore a proud smile, knowing that their bond had taken her to new heights.
As Elara was crowned, Rook stepped forward with a playful grin. “I suppose this means I can call you my Queen of Laughter?”
Elara giggled, her cheeks flushed with delight. “Only if you’ll be my King of Comedy!” And as the festival celebrated their newfound titles, it became clear that laughter, love, and friendship were the true magic of Eldoria.
From that day forward, Elara and Rook became an inseparable duo, spreading joy throughout the land, crafting delicious pastries and weaving laughter into the fabric of their lives. The Crown of Laughter was no longer just an artifact; it had transformed into a symbol of their hearts’ union—a reminder that the truest magic lay not in crowns and competitions, but in the laughter shared between two souls destined to bring light to the world.
